19. Sanitization Procedure

The Frontier X2 device and strap can be easily and effectively sanitized by using a mild soap solution. This is the preferred method: 


Salt and dirt on your electrodes can affect the data quality of your recordings.


  1. Sanitize your hands first prior to handling the device
  2. Add 3 drops of liquid soap (hand wash soap that is commonly available) to 500 ml of room temperature or cold water, and create a frothy solution
  3. Soak the device for 20 seconds, rub the device thoroughly in the soap solution; remove the device, rinse with clean water, wipe with a soft cloth, and shake dry.
  4. Soak the strap for 2-3 minutes, rub the strap thoroughly and gently in the soap solution
  5. Remove the strap from the soap solution; soak and rub the strap gently for about 20 seconds in clean water to remove the soapy residue, then hang to dry.


If soap is not available at your location, use an alcohol-based sanitizer, such as commonly available hand sanitizer, that contains at least 70% isopropyl alcohol:


  1. Sanitize your hands first prior to handling the device
  2. Dispense 1 drop of sanitizer on either side of the device; dispense 1 drop into the USB port opening as well; rub device surface thoroughly and gently for about 20-30 seconds with a soft cloth.
  3. Set device aside to dry for 2 minutes, then wipe with a clean soft cloth
  4. Dispense 5-6 drops into a soft cloth, rub both surfaces of the strap gently and thoroughly for at least 20 seconds to spread the sanitizer throughout the fabric.
  5. Set the strap aside for 2 minutes, then wipe with a clean soft cloth.

WARNING:


1. Do not use other chemicals or wipes (that are not soap or Isopropyl Alcohol based)

2. Do not use a washing machine to clean the strap or the device.

3. Do not use abrasive materials (that are not soft lint or cloth) to wipe the device and strap.

4. Do not wring the strap while washing.

5. Do not soak the device for any longer than 30 seconds.

6. Do not soak the strap for any longer than 3 minutes.
